Crochet Christmas Pouch Bag Glitter Yarn


Requirements:

DK yarn

5mm crochet hook

Ribbon ~ ½“ (1cm) thick and 15” (38cm) long


Size:

Width: 8“ all around (20cm)

Height: 3½“ (9cm)


Pattern:

This pattern is written in UK terminology

tr = treble crochet sc = single crochet ch = chain


Worked in the round

Using the main colour ~

Chain 4, join with a slip stitch into a ring

Round 1: Ch3, make 9tr into ring, slip stitch to join (10sts)

Round 2: Ch3 then tr in same stitch as ch2, 2tc in each stitch all around, join with slip stitch (20sts)

Round 3: Ch3 then 1tr in same stitch as ch2, * 1tr in next stitch, 2tr in next stitch repeat from * all around, join with slip stitch (30sts)

Round 4: Ch3, 1tr in each stitch all around, join with slip stitch (30sts)

Rounds 5-10:

Round 11: Ch1, 1sc in each stitch all around, join with slip stitch (30sts)

Fasten off

Weave in ends


Add a pretty ribbon

Fill with some sweet treats

And tie the ribbon in a bow – done!
